Output f42ec304e6df6176166ecf469a1588d248287da38bf2419393f70812cf5e9515:0

value
17187
script pubkey
OP_HASH160 OP_PUSHBYTES_20 462ba0758e4e879e3786c4c11c9c992d1d94e00f OP_EQUAL
address
3863VDQMQbaMPB84CtN3dxfKkXtXFuWyBj
transaction
f42ec304e6df6176166ecf469a1588d248287da38bf2419393f70812cf5e9515
confirmations
301254
spent
true